Swedish international football player Zlatan Ibrahimovic now represents AC Milan of Serie A.
After scoring for AC Milan against Udinese over the weekend, the 40-year-old player made history by being the oldest player to ever score in Serie A.

Ibrahimovic has revealed that last time that he cried. 
The last time the former PSG and Manchester United striker cried was when Mal MO FC refused to pay him, according to him.

Zlatan Ibrahimovic: “The last time I cried, was when I didn't receive my paycheck and wages from Malmo FF. I wrote to the league board and asked them to deduct every three points I won for Malmo FF. The board said 'my money was being paid to my parents because I was too young by law to receive an official salary.'

At the age of seventeen, Zlatan Ibrahimovic made his professional debut with Malmo FF of Sweden. Before to signing with Barcelona, he played for Ajax Amsterdam in the Netherlands.
Afterwards, the Swedish international joined Inter Milan before moving on to AC Milan, his current club.

He eventually joined for Paris Saint-German. Before joining AC Milan again two years ago, he played for the Los Angeles Galaxy in the United States.

The 40 years old striker added: "I told the league board that I was also too young to be the top scorer & win Malmo a league title by law, so they must not be given my 3 points till I am old enough. The next day my money was transferred to my account. I am older than the law.”
